The core utility of the repack is its flawless scaling capability. Shrinking the vCam box on your stage creates a dramatic close-up shot, while expanding it past the stage boundaries generates a wide, sweeping establishing shot. 2. Fluid Panning and Tracking

Virtual Camera (VCam) technology completely changed how creators build digital animations. In the era of Macromedia and Adobe Flash 8, the software lacked a native camera tool. Animators had to manually move, scale, and rotate every asset on the stage to simulate camera movement. A "repack" typically refers to a modified installer
